The exhaust gas temps in the first sheet are way out of bounds. also look at the high 14:1 A/F ratio That run should have been for carb jetting comparisons only.
One big notible I see is the left side - right side A/F ratio. Your motor really requires staggered jetting. The dyno people were never on top of the tune and run 3 didn't have the A/F ratio sensors running is why it was at 8.99.
the old solid roller tune really sucked. a two point A/F difference between sides.
Staggered jetting is just having bigger jetting on different corners of the carb. What don't these dyno guys understand?

I run the dyno at the shop. One thing that changed many years ago was no more numbers chasing. running something with no air filter and some shop dyno headers does the customer no good.
You want real world numbers with how it is on the car and the dyno session is more of a dyno tune. So they can sort out your combination and it is ready do go when you leave the shop.

1. Using same dyno, same correction factor, similar temps, same headers, I wanted to compare hp/Tq between my solid roller and hydraulic roller switch.
2. I wanted to see the hp/Tq difference wit/without air cleaner and difference between regular headers and side pipe headers.
Not looking for exact numbers but an approximate percentage change. I read so many posts/comments claiming how big a difference these things make. I wanted to see for myself on my motor.

Roger, the heads are brand new, not run yet. I bought them because I want to keep my tri power intake which are rec. ports. Also, didn't want to hassle with raised port exhaust (be it with headers or stock exhaust manifolds). Brodix is one of the few with stock exhaust port location. That is why Chris upped the duration on the exh side. of the cam.
Max. performance purists will question my decisions, but to each his own.

Finally got my car back on the road. Took it for 1st drive last night. Couldn't be happier with the performance on the street.
Throttle response is much better than with previous cam.
Idle is much smoother, which it should be with a hydraulic roller.
It idles about 850rpm nice and smooth.
Cranks easily.
Taking it to the track Friday night to see how it looks in the 1/4 mile.
